Ajanta And Ellora

9Ajanta And Ellora

Ancient Rock-Cut Caves in Maharashtra

Housing exquisite paintings, sculptures, and frescoes, Ajanta and Ellora are famous for its myriad caves with Buddhist, Jain and Hindu monuments. These are also key UNESCO World Heritage Sites!

Aurangabad

10Aurangabad

Home of the Ajanta & Ellora Caves

With well-preserved remnants of historic sites, Aurangabad is an ancient town about eight hours drive from Mumbai by road. It is known for its historical monuments, culturally rich museums and proximity to the renowned UNESCO World Heritage caves at Ajanta and Ellora.

Hampi

18Hampi

Open Air Museum in Karnataka

The renowned UNESCO World Heritage Site and the once-magnificent capital of the Vijayanagara Empire; Hampi attracts backpackers and pilgrims in equal numbers due to its intriguing ruins of forts and temples.

What type of destinations are the best to visit in October?

October is the most pleasant month of the year to travel in North India. So, one can make a plan to travel to some of the prominent cities of Northern India like Amritsar, Delhi, Varanasi, Agra, Gaya, Sarnath, and many more. October is an excellent time to travel to Madhya Pradesh as well. Places like Khajuraho, Bhopal, and Jabalpur are top places to spend your holiday season. If you want to spend time amidst nature, places in North-East are your ideal getaway. You can plan a trip to Sikkim, Assam, Meghalaya, Nagaland, and other North-Eastern states in October. If you fancy a desert safari, Jaisalmer in Rajasthan is an ideal choice for a vacation.
